> In order to make libtraceevent into a proper library, variables, data
> structures and functions require a unique prefix to prevent name space
> conflicts. That prefix will be "tep_". This adds prefix tep_ to
> enum filter_trivial_type and all its members, and renames data2host*() APIs

Please break out the rename of data2host*() from this patch and make it
a separate patch. Those two changes don't group well together. They are
two different entities.
